The Cascade Cliffs are around 200 m high rock cliffs in the north of the West Antarctic James Ross Island . They rise 0.5 km northwest of the Förster Cliffs and extend from Blancmange Hill in an easterly direction.
The UK Antarctic Place-Names Committee named it in 2006 after the cascades of meltwater that tumble over these cliffs.
